Apartment features 11ft high ceilings, solid oak hardwood floors, large windows, tones of storage, and beautiful pre-war details along with thoughtful high-end upgrades – all of these features add classic character to the apartment and make it very functional.
The entrance opens up to a huge formal foyer that is great for displaying your favorite art, furniture, or adding extra seating. There is a walk- in closet in the foye and a big linnen closet as well. The living area with two large windows is perfect for entertaining friends and spending quality time together with your loved ones.
The Master bedroom is oversized and features a large walk-in closet. The owner added the "city quiet windows" in the bedroom, which ensures the most restful sleep, undisturbed by city noise. The converted second bedroom is large enough for a queen-size bed and lots of other furniture. It can also be used as a home office or a formal dining room.
The full-sized en-suite windowed bathroom was renovated with tasteful modern tiles and has high-end Barber Wilsons appliances, including a Rain shower. The bathroom is also accessible from both bedrooms. The apartment also has a 1/2 BA, which guests can use without going to either of the bedrooms.
The beautifully renovated windowed kitchen has new Viking appliances, a Sub- Zero refrigerator, quartz countertop, and plenty of cabinets. A separate storage bin in the basement is included with the apartment.
The building is a full-service, 2 elevator Coop designed in 1922 by renowned architects Larsen Shein Ginsberg Snyder. The building has been thoughtfully restored to its pre-war elegance while being upgraded to modern specifications. Amenities include central laundry, a beautiful lobby with an adjoining courtyard, a 24-hour doorman and a live-in super.
Near Carnegie Hall, Central Park, and Midtown business district, restaurants, and shopping, this charming home remains quiet in this vibrant area. Additionally, the building is close to many theaters, the MoMA and Whole Foods on Columbus Circle. Located across from the City Center for the Performing Arts, and close to all major public transportation. Pet friendly.
